Hey Joshua, You've started in the right place; there is a ton of information on this site. When I finally decided I was going to do this, I first identified the space that I wanted to use. That will dictate a lot when you begin planning. Then comes the hunt: I could not afford to purchase a system, so I had to hunt around until I found a tank to use. So that's my advice; define how much space you have to use and then find the largest tank you can fit in that space. The rest will be easy ;-) --david
